闂傚倸鍊搁崐鐑芥嚄閼哥數浠氱紓鍌欒兌缁垶宕归崜浣瑰床婵炴垶鐟х弧鈧梺绋款儓婵倝鎯勯鐐叉瀬闁瑰墽绮弲鎼佹煥閻曞倹瀚�
80KM婵犵數濮烽弫鍛婃叏娴兼潙鍨傞柣鎾崇岸閺嬫牗绻涢幋鐐╂(婵炲樊浜濋弲鎻掝熆鐠虹尨榫氶柛鈺冨仱濮婃椽妫冨☉姘暫濠碘槅鍋呴悷锕傚箞閵娿儮鍫柛鏇楁櫃缁ㄥ姊洪崫鍕犻柛鏂块叄楠炲﹪宕熼鍙ョ盎闂佽濯介崺鏍偓姘炬嫹
闂傚倸鍊搁崐鐑芥嚄閸洖鍌ㄧ憸鏃堝Υ閸愨晜鍎熼柕蹇嬪焺濞茬ǹ鈹戦悩璇у伐閻庢凹鍙冨畷锝堢疀濞戞瑧鍘撻梺鍛婄箓鐎氼剟鍩€椤掆偓閹芥粌鈻庨姀銈嗗€烽柣鎴炨缚閸橀亶姊洪棃娑辨▓闁搞劍濞婇幃楣冩焼瀹ュ棛鍘告繛杈剧到濠€閬嶆儗閹烘鐓涢悘鐐额嚙婵″ジ鏌嶉挊澶樻Ц閾伙綁鏌涢…鎴濇珮濞寸厧鍟村缁樻媴妞嬪簼瑕嗙紓鍌氱С閼冲墎鍒掓繝姘唨鐟滄粓宕甸弴鐔翠簻闁哄啫鍊告禍鍓р偓瑙勬礀椤︻垶濡撮幒鎴僵闁绘挸娴锋禒顓㈡煛瀹ヤ讲鍋撻弬銉︽杸闂佺粯鍔曞Ο濠囧吹閻斿皝鏀芥い鏍ㄧ⊕鐏忥附顨ラ悙鑼闁轰焦鎹囬弫鎾绘晸閿燂拷
闂傚倸鍊峰ù鍥х暦閸偅鍙忕€规洖娲︽刊濂告煛鐏炶鍔氶柣銈囧亾缁绘盯宕卞Ο铏逛患缂備讲鍋撳┑鐘插暞閸欏繑淇婇悙棰濆殭濞存粓绠栧铏规嫚閳ュ磭浠╅梺鍝ュ枑濞兼瑩鎮鹃悜鑺ュ亜缁炬媽椴搁弲銏$箾鏉堝墽绉い鏇熺墵瀹曨垶鍩€椤掑嫭鈷掗柛灞剧懆閸忓本銇勯姀鐙呰含妞ゃ垺宀稿浠嬵敇閻愮數宕舵繝寰锋澘鈧劙宕戦幘娣簻闁宠桨闄嶉崑銏⑩偓瑙勬礀閵堟悂骞冮姀銏″仒闁斥晛鍟版禍娆撴⒑鐠囨煡顎楃紒鐘茬Ч瀹曟洘娼忛埞鎯т壕婵ḿ鍘ч獮妤冪磼鐎n亶妯€濠殿喒鍋撻梺缁樼憿閸嬫捇鏌i弬鎸庮棦闁诡喛顫夐幏鍛驳鐎n偆绉烽梺璇插閻旑剟骞忛敓锟�

解决VMware ESXi安装失败:常见原因与排查指南
vmware esxi安装不了

首页 2025-01-07 18:01:19



解决VMware ESXi安装难题:深度剖析与实战指南 在虚拟化技术的浪潮中,VMware ESXi凭借其高效、稳定、易于管理的特性,成为了众多企业和数据中心的首选虚拟化平台

    然而,在实际部署过程中,不少用户遇到了ESXi安装失败的问题,这不仅影响了项目进度,还可能引发一系列后续的技术难题

    本文将深度剖析VMware ESXi安装失败的原因,并提供一套实战指南,帮助用户顺利解决这一棘手问题

     一、ESXi安装失败原因分析 1. 硬件兼容性问题 VMware ESXi对硬件有着严格的兼容性要求,包括CPU、内存、硬盘、网卡等

    如果服务器硬件不在VMware的官方兼容列表中,或者存在BIOS/UEFI设置不当的情况,都可能导致安装失败

    例如,某些较老的CPU可能不支持ESXi所需的虚拟化技术(如Intel VT-x或AMD-V),而某些特定型号的网卡则可能因驱动问题而无法被识别

     2. 存储介质问题 存储介质的问题也是导致ESXi安装失败的常见原因之一

    这包括硬盘损坏、分区格式不正确、存储空间不足等

    ESXi要求安装介质(通常是硬盘或SSD)必须是干净且未分区的,且支持特定的文件系统(如VMFS或裸设备映射)

    如果安装过程中遇到存储介质错误,如读写速度过慢、扇区损坏等,都会导致安装失败

     3. 网络配置问题 网络配置不当也是ESXi安装过程中的一个常见障碍

    ESXi安装过程中需要通过网络下载必要的驱动程序和更新,如果网络设置不正确(如IP地址冲突、DNS解析失败、防火墙阻止等),将导致安装程序无法访问VMware的服务器,从而安装失败

     4. 安装介质问题 安装介质(如CD/DVD、USB驱动器或ISO文件)的损坏或制作不当也是导致安装失败的一个重要因素

    如果安装介质中的数据不完整或存在错误,安装程序在运行时将无法正确加载必要的组件,导致安装失败

     5. BIOS/UEFI设置问题 BIOS/UEFI的设置对ESXi的安装同样至关重要

    例如,安全启动(Secure Boot)和快速启动(Fast Boot)等特性可能会阻止ESXi的安装

    此外,如果BIOS/UEFI中的虚拟化技术(如Intel VT-d或AMD IOMMU)未启用,也可能导致某些硬件资源无法被ESXi正确识别和使用

     二、实战指南:解决ESXi安装问题 1. 检查硬件兼容性 在尝试安装ESXi之前,务必检查服务器的硬件是否满足VMware的兼容性要求

    可以访问VMware的官方网站,查阅最新的硬件兼容性指南(HCL)

    同时,确保服务器的BIOS/UEFI版本是最新的,并根据VMware的推荐进行必要的设置调整

     2. 准备合适的存储介质 选择一块干净且未分区的硬盘或SSD作为ESXi的安装介质

    如果可能的话,建议使用SSD以提高系统的整体性能

    在准备安装介质时,确保使用官方提供的ISO文件,并通过可靠的软件(如Rufus或UltraISO)将其写入USB驱动器或刻录到CD/DVD上

     3. 配置正确的网络设置 在安装ESXi之前,确保服务器的网络接口已正确连接到网络,并且IP地址、子网掩码、网关和DNS服务器等网络参数已正确配置

    如果服务器位于防火墙后面,请确保防火墙允许ESXi安装程序访问必要的网络资源和端口

     4. 验证安装介质 在将安装介质插入服务器之前,最好先在其他计算机上验证其完整性

    可以使用哈希校验工具(如HashCalc或PowerShell的Get-FileHash命令)计算ISO文件的哈希值,并与VMware官方提供的哈希值进行比较

    如果两者不匹配,说明安装介质可能已损坏,需要重新下载并制作

     5. 调整BIOS/UEFI设置 在BIOS/UEFI设置中,确保已启用虚拟化技术(如Intel VT-x和VT-d、AMD-V和IOMMU)

    同时,禁用安全启动和快速启动等特性,以避免它们干扰ESXi的安装过程

    此外,还可以尝试将BIOS/UEFI恢复为默认设置,以排除任何潜在的配置错误

     6. 使用VMware的调试工具 如果上述步骤都无法解决问题,可以尝试使用VMware提供的调试工具来进一步诊断问题

    例如,可以使用ESXi的安装日志(位于安装介质上的/var/log/vmware/installer目录下)来查找安装过程中出现的错误和警告信息

    此外,还可以尝试在安装过程中启用调试模式来获取更详细的输出信息

     7. 寻求社区和专业支持 如果问题依然无法解决,可以考虑向VMware的官方论坛或社区寻求帮助

    这些平台上有大量的用户和专家愿意分享他们的经验和解决方案

    此外,还可以考虑购买VMware的专业支持服务,以获得更快速和专业的技术支持

     三、总结 VMware ESXi的安装过程虽然看似简单,但实际上涉及多个方面的配置和检查

    只有确保硬件兼容性、存储介质、网络配置、安装介质和BIOS/UEFI设置都正确无误,才能顺利完成安装

    当遇到安装失败的问题时,不要急于放弃,而是应该按照上述步骤逐一排查和解决问题

    通过不断尝试和学习,你将逐渐掌握解决ESXi安装难题的技巧和方法,为未来的虚拟化项目打下坚实的基础